The Airbus A380 has several advantages that make it an ideal choice for long-haul flights. Here are some key features:
Feature | Description |
---|---|
Capacity | Can carry up to 800 passengers in an all-economy configuration, making it suitable for high-demand routes. |
Comfort | Spacious cabins with wider seats and more legroom, enhancing the travel experience. |
Fuel Efficiency | Designed to be more fuel-efficient than previous generations of aircraft, reducing operating costs. |
Technology | Equipped with state-of-the-art entertainment systems and connectivity options for passengers. |
